Under the general direction of the Manager of Human Resources, the Safety Officer provides safety services to Community Services Department employees. The Safety Officer will assist management in the development, implementation, training, assessment and continuous improvement of the Safety and Health Program; designed to reduce the occurrence of workplace injuries and meet all regulatory requirements. This also includes maintenance of their SAFE Work Certification and their Departmental Safety Programs.

**As the** **_Safety Officer_** **you will**:

- Be responsible for the coordination and management of the Community Services Department Safety Program.
- Support the department in the maintenance of SAFE Work Certification program including internal maintenance audits and external certification audit.
- Consult with management, supervisors and employees to identify safety requirements and program objectives.
- Research, develop, and implement safety related initiatives and programs in response to trends, regulatory compliance and organizational direction.
- Review, analyze and report safety statistics, prepare reports on outcomes and issues and communicate information and recommendations for corrective action to management, supervisors and joint Safety and Health Committees.
- Be responsible for the supervision and mentorship of junior safety personnel.
- Conduct education and training on all aspects of safety, safe work procedures and safety requirements. This may include planning, designing, maintaining and upgrading training programs on a wide variety of safety and health topics.
- Complete work-site inspections identifying to line management/supervision unsafe actions of people, potential risk situations and deviations from established safe work practices to ensure the city provides safe work environments and facilities.
- Ensure compliance with regulations, Provincial Workplace Safety and Health Act, and Civic/Departmental policies and procedures for the protection of the employees and public.
- Respond to safety incidents, conduct investigations of major/serious accidents, incidents and occurrences, in compliance with City policy and legislation.
- Perform and/or arrange for environmental monitoring of the workplace.
- Participate in the development of City policies with safety and health professionals through working groups and other forums.
- Perform research to assist in the resolution of Occupational Safety and Health concerns.
- Complete all administrative tasks necessary to carry out the responsibilities of the position.
- Participate in the 24 hour call out rotation for Safety Emergencies.

**Your education and qualifications include**:

- Graduation from a recognized post-secondary institution in the field of Occupational Safety and Health.
- Canadian Registered Safety Professional (CRSP) designation required within two (2) years of start date.
- A valid First Aid/CPR Certificate.
- A minimum of three (3) years prior related leadership experience in the safety and health function.
- Demonstrated ability to objectively investigate serious incidents or accidents, take statements, analyze information and recommend actions to prevent reoccurrence.
- Demonstrated ability to maintain effective working relationships with employees, management, union officials and government agencies.
- Direct experience working with Safety and Health Committees.
- Ability to communicate effectively both orally and in writing to all levels of the organization.
- Self-motivated with an ability to work with mínimal supervision and exercise sound judgement.
- Demonstrated ability to objectively assess worksite risks.
- Ability to work under stressful conditions during an emergency, including a serious accident or fatality.
- Demonstrated ability to communicate effectively, both orally and in writing, to establish and maintain effective working relationships.
- Demonstrated public presentation and facilitation skills.
- Must be willing to work evenings/weekends on occassion, as required.
